[[Image:BEMANI.png|thumb|BEMANI's logo since 1999.]] BEMANI (ビーマニ) is the brand name of KONAMI's music simulation game series. The brand was originally named the Games & Music Division (G.M.D.) until it was changed in honor of its first successful game, beatmania in 1999. The name BEMANI is a Japanese syllabic abbreviation of '''BE'''at'''MANI'''a. From there, the line was expanded with other music-based games throughout the years.

KONAMI Arcade Championship (KAC)

Created in 2011, the KAC is an annual competition hosted by KONAMI for some of its arcade series: beatmania IIDX, DanceDanceRevolution, GITADORA (GuitarFreaks & DrumMania), jubeat, pop'n music, REFLEC BEAT, SOUND VOLTEX (Since 2012), DanceEvolution ARCADE (Since 2012), BeatStream (since 2014) and Future TomTom (since 2014)

A second contest, KAC Asia, was also held in Asia using only BEMANI series in 2011. The following years, the second contest was merged with the original KAC.

BEMANI Pocket (ビーマニポケット)

The BEMANI Pocket (ビーマニポケット) is a portable game device created by KONAMI in 1998 to 2001. In total, 26 versions of the device were created with each containing a BEMANI game. Featured series include beatmania, DanceDanceRevolution, ParaParaParadise, pop'n music and GuitarFreaks.

BEMANI Backstage / Namahousou (kari) (BEMANI生放送(仮)

BEMANI Backstage

BEMANI Backstage was an Internet radio program hosted by BEMANI staff from March 1st, 2012 to September 9th, 2013.

BEMANI Namahousou (kari) (BEMANI生放送(仮)

BEMANI Namahousou (kari) is the name of the weekly BEMANI live broadcast started on September 12th, 2013 as a replacement for BEMANI Backstage. The kanji in parenthesis 仮 (kari) means temporary, indicating that the program might change its name but have yet to do it three years after its debut. Each week, the BEMANI staff covers the latest BEMANI news and is also used to announce new events or songs.
